My Beautiful Mistake
There was this silence
The silence which was never meant to be
For a person like me.
The rhythm of the heart
Was a heavy metal one.
The smile of the fluffy clouds
Made me blush a little
And the wind blew a little softer.
My eyes popped out with twinkling stars,
Legs and hends moved in the rhythm
That was never known before.
Happiness: I thought was finally defined.
Then the smile turned a little dimmer,
The wind felt a little harsh and
The body felt numb.
The breaking sound was loud
And all the pieces longed for reasons
And then the trust between turned colourless.
The wishes wished while blowing
A dandelion might not be heard,
The prayers may seemed vague
But You were my Beautiful Mistake!
